Lieutenant Governor Jeanette Nuñez Announces Winners of the 2023 Florida Python Challenge®

Lieutenant Governor Jeanette Nuñez Announces Winners of the 2023 Florida Python Challenge®

  TALLAHASSEE, Fla. — Today, Lieutenant Governor Jeanette Nuñez announced the winners of the 2023 Florida Python Challenge®. This year, Florida had 1,050 participants from 35 states and Belgium remove 209 Burmese pythons from South Florida during the 10-day competition created by the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ission (FWC) and partners to increase awareness about […]

Governor Ron DeSantis Requests USDA Disaster Declaration to Support Florida Farmers Impacted by Hurricane Idalia

Governor Ron DeSantis Appoints Nine to the Jackson County Hospital District

TALLAHASSEE, Fla. — Governor Ron DeSantis has requested a U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) Disaster Declaration to support Florida’s farmers who were impacted by Hurricane Idalia. In addition to impacting crop yields, Hurricane Idalia also impacted barns, fencing and other equipment. The Governor has requested that the USDA provide all available resources including loans and grants […]
